Academic interest blooms across the country

Over the past 18 months, retatrutide has gone from an obscure peptide to a hot topic in US research labs. Universities from Stanford to Harvard, and from the University of Michigan to the Texas Medical Center, have initiated projects involving this triple agonist. The primary interest remains in metabolic research: understanding how simultaneous GLP‑1, GIP, and glucagon activation affects glucose homeostasis, lipid metabolism, and energy balance. But creative researchers are also exploring off‑target effects, potential applications in non‑alcoholic fatty liver disease (NAFLD), and even CNS effects. The peptide’s ability to cross the blood‑brain barrier (to some extent) is under investigation, with preliminary data suggesting central effects on appetite circuits.
